Revegetated mine tailing storage facilities support pollinator abundance, diversity, richness and evenness comparable to recently logged boreal forest sites. Agronomic and spontaneous revegetation strategies host similar pollinator and Bombus community structures, indicating multiple rehabilitation approaches can effectively restore pollinator habitat.

ABSTRACT Climate change and environmental disasters can jointly impact species distributions and ecosystem stability, including pollinators and the resources they rely on. We used occurrence and climate data to predict the distribution of Apis mellifera in the Doce River Basin, south‐east Brazil, under baseline and future scenarios (2050).

Orchid genome evolution and trait innovation
Orchids became one of the world's most diverse plant groups through genome‐driven innovations, unique relationships with fungi and pollinators, and remarkable adaptability. The chemistry of flower rewards ¾ Oncidium (Orchidaceae)
Most of the flower-pollinator interactions are based on rewards as pollen and nectar. Our group however, has been focusing on the chemical composition of unusual rewards like floral resins and floral oils.
